Skip to content

PR: Upgrade Travis config to use Xenial image#8802

Merged
ccordoba12 merged 2 commits intospyder-ide:3.xfrom
CAM-Gerlach:travis-config-xenial
Feb 20, 2019
Merged

PR: Upgrade Travis config to use Xenial image#8802
ccordoba12 merged 2 commits intospyder-ide:3.xfrom
CAM-Gerlach:travis-config-xenial

Conversation

@CAM-Gerlach
Copy link
Copy Markdown
Member

@CAM-Gerlach CAM-Gerlach commented Feb 19, 2019

Description of Changes

Does three things:

  • Removes the deprecated sudo: false build configuration activating the containerized images that is or will shortly be removed from Travis
  • Upgrades the distribution to Xenial to provide a more modern build environment, which will soon become the default
  • Changes the xvfb start code from bespoke logic to the standardized, modern service: xvfb syntax.

Affirmation

By submitting this Pull Request or typing my (user)name below,
I affirm the Developer Certificate of Origin
with respect to all commits and content included in this PR,
and understand I am releasing the same under Spyder's MIT (Expat) license.

I certify the above statement is true and correct:
CAM-Gerlach

@CAM-Gerlach CAM-Gerlach added this to the v3.3.4 milestone Feb 19, 2019
@CAM-Gerlach CAM-Gerlach self-assigned this Feb 19, 2019
@CAM-Gerlach CAM-Gerlach marked this pull request as ready for review February 19, 2019 20:55
@CAM-Gerlach CAM-Gerlach changed the title PR: Upgrade Travis config to Xenial, non-container and minimal image PR: Upgrade Travis config to Xenial, remove deprecated container build flag and make xvfb use modern services infrastructure Feb 19, 2019
@CAM-Gerlach CAM-Gerlach changed the title PR: Upgrade Travis config to Xenial, remove deprecated container build flag and make xvfb use modern services infrastructure PR: Upgrade Travis config to Xenial, remove deprecated container build flag and start xvfb via services Feb 19, 2019
@ccordoba12 ccordoba12 changed the title PR: Upgrade Travis config to Xenial, remove deprecated container build flag and start xvfb via services PR: Upgrade Travis config to use Xenial image Feb 20, 2019
@ccordoba12 ccordoba12 merged commit 8f11ff1 into spyder-ide:3.x Feb 20, 2019
ccordoba12 added a commit that referenced this pull request Feb 20, 2019
@CAM-Gerlach CAM-Gerlach deleted the travis-config-xenial branch May 12, 2019 05:11
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ants